General Requirements for Obtaining a Driving License
Age Requirements
Minimum Age: The minimum age to look for a learner's authorization or provisional license varies by jurisdiction. In the United States, for instance, the minimum age is normally 15 or 16, while in the United Kingdom, it is 17.Complete License: The age at which a full, unlimited license can be obtained likewise varies. In the U.S., it is normally 16 or 18, depending upon the state, while in the U.K., it is 17.
Residency and Citizenship
Residency: Most jurisdictions need candidates to be citizens of the state or nation where they are requesting a license.Citizenship: While citizenship is not constantly needed, applicants should offer legitimate recognition and proof of legal existence in the country.
Vision Test
Eye Examination: Applicants must pass a vision test to guarantee they have the needed visual skill to drive safely. This test is typically conducted at the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or a comparable firm.
Composed Test
Understanding Test: This test examines the candidate's understanding of traffic laws, road indications, and safe driving practices. Study materials, such as a driver's handbook, are normally supplied to assist get ready for the test.
Driving Test
Dry run: After passing the composed test, applicants must pass a useful driving test. This test examines the candidate's capability to operate an automobile safely and follow traffic laws. The test usually consists of a variety of driving circumstances, such as turning, parking, and navigating through traffic.
Chauffeur's Education

Commercial Driver's License (CDL)
Purpose: A CDL is required for people who run commercial automobiles, such as trucks or buses. The requirements for a CDL are more stringent and include additional testing and medical accreditations.Classes: CDLs are divided into three classes (A, B, and C), each with its own set of requirements and restrictions.
Bike License
Function: A motorbike license is needed to run a bike. The process normally includes a written test and a dry run specific to bike operation.Safety Gear: Many jurisdictions require bike riders to wear helmets and other protective equipment.
Hazardous Materials Endorsement (HAZMAT)
Purpose: This endorsement is needed for motorists who transport harmful materials. Q: Can I drive with a learner's authorization?
A: Yes, but you need to be accompanied by a licensed driver who is at least 21 years old and seated in the front guest seat.
Q: How long is a student's license legitimate?
A: The validity duration differs by jurisdiction, but it is usually in between 6 months and 2 years.
Q: Can I utilize my motorist's license from one state in another state?
A: Generally, a driver's license stands in all states, but you need to obtain a new license if you relocate to a new state.
Q: What takes place if I fail the driving test?
A: You can normally retake the test after a waiting duration, which varies by jurisdiction. Some places use a complimentary retake, while others might need a charge.
Q: Can I get a driver's license if I have a rap sheet?
A: It depends on the nature of the rap sheet and the jurisdiction. Some offenses might disqualify you from obtaining a license, while others may need additional actions or a waiting duration.
Q: How frequently do I require to restore my driver's license?
A: The renewal period differs by jurisdiction, but it is typically every 4 to 8 years. Some states use the alternative to renew for longer durations.
